Sentence examples for aesthetic description from inspiring English sources

The phrase "aesthetic description"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the visual or artistic qualities of an object, scene, or piece of work, often in contexts like art criticism, literature, or design.
Example: "The author provides an aesthetic description of the landscape, painting a vivid picture of the colors and textures."
Alternatives: "artistic depiction" or "visual portrayal".
